Your first session with Stephanie

Our first session is really about you. I’ll spend most of the time getting to know your background, your relationship with food, and what brought you here. We will walk through what you eat over the course of a few days and discover your patterns. I'll also review your health history, current medications, and any recent lab results so I can get the full picture of your health. This helps me understand your unique journey and ensures I can meet you right where you are. We may talk through one or two small recommendations to get you started, but the real focus comes in future sessions — that’s when we’ll dive deeper into your goals and spend more time on teaching, strategies, and practical steps that fit your life.
